Chicken Almond Casserole

4 tablespoons butter
4 tablespoons flour
1/2 teaspoon paprika
dash pepper
1 cup hot water
2 teaspoons instant chicken bouillon granules or base
1 cup whole milk
salt, to taste
1 tablespoon chopped pimiento
1/2 cup slivered blanched almonds, 1 tablespoon reserved for topping
1 can (4 ounces) sliced mushrooms, drained
2 cups cooked rice
2 cups cubed cooked chicken
1/2 cup buttered bread crumbs

Melt butter in a large saucepan; blend in flour, pepper and paprika until smooth and bubbly. Dissolve chicken bouillon or base in hot water; gradually add to flour mixture with the milk. Cook over low heat, stirring constantly, until smooth and thickened. Add salt to taste. Add pimiento, almonds, mushrooms, rice, and chicken.

Transfer mixture to a lightly buttered 3-quart casserole. Top with reserved slivered almonds and bread crumbs.

Bake at 350° for 30 minutes.

Serves 6.

does anyone have any tasty, healthy, easy, chicken recipes?

I am trying to find some nice chicken recipes but I am such a picky eater its hard to find many, I dont like chinese or thai food. Can anyone help me!

admin answers:

Use skinless boneless chicken breasts…….cut up and brown in a little olive oil….add chopped garlic and chopped tomatoes…..add seasonings of your choice……simmer for a few minutes….serve over whole wheat pasta or brown rice.

SWEET AND SPICY CHICKEN

6-8 chicken legs
1/2 cup orange marmalade
1-2 Teaspoons chili powder

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
Line baking sheet with foil. Combine marmalade and chili powder in a ziplock bag. Place chicken in bag and evenly coat.

Place chicken on baking sheet and spoon any remaining mixture over chicken.

Bake for 30 min.

Simple & healthy chicken breast recipes?

I’m looking for recipes without too many ingredients that I can just throw it all in the pot and come back within an hour and eat it. Doesn’t need all the veges, I can steam or do a salad – I make chicken breast a couple times a week and need some new ideas.
Thanx in advance!

admin answers:

Cut a hole in the side, stuff with you favourite cheese,(I like to use jalapeno soy cheese it I’m trying to be healthy, it melts and is not too spicy). Mix plain yogurt with garlic paprika and sage, rub on your seasoned breasts, if the hole you cut doesn’t close properly you may use a toothpick to close it so as the cheese doesn’t melt out completely. Cook and you can eat it on salad if you’d like with whatever dressing you’d like, it it a well balanced meal if you add some cracked wheat to your salad, yum!
